Esrom (i.e. Chetsron), an Israelite

of Hebrew origin (H02696);

Full Lexicon Entry(Abbott-Smith)
ὁ (Heb. חֶצְרוֹן, ), Esrom (AV), Hezron (RV), an ancestor of Jesus.
LXX: both forms, ut supr.
